R104 YKO is a 1998 Toyota Corolla in Blue with a 1,332c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 1998 Toyota Corolla models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.0% with a typical mileage of 83,004 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Toyota Corolla f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 151,978 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R104 YKO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ota Corolla typ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 28 years old, this Toyota Corolla is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
